Abstract
Remediation of Pb-contaminated wastes has received considerable attention recently. We have previously shown that hydroxyapatite (Ca5(PO4)3OH) can reduce Pb(2+) concentrations below the EPA action level (72.4nmol/L) and, thus, has the potential for in situ Pb(2+) immobilization against leaching. This research investigated the effects of NO3(-1), Cl(-1), F(-1), SO4(-2), and CO3(-2) on hydroxyapatite-Pb(2+) interactions. (Copyright (c) 1994 by the American Chemical Society.)
